如何查看MySQL中的所有数据库和资源?

在 MySQL 中,要显示所有数据库,可以使用以下 SQL 命令:SHOW DATABASES;。这将列出所有可用的数据库资源。

在MySQL中,显示全部数据库并查看其中的全部资源是常见的操作,本文将详细介绍如何实现这些功能,包括相关命令和步骤。

mysql 显示全部数据库_查看全部资源

1. 显示全部数据库

要显示MySQL服务器上的所有数据库,可以使用SHOW DATABASES;命令,这个命令会列出所有已创建的数据库。

SHOW DATABASES;

执行此命令后,你将看到如下输出:

+--------------------+
| Database           |
+--------------------+
| information_schema |
| mysql              |
| performance_schema |
| sys                |
| your_database      |
+--------------------+

上述结果列出了当前MySQL服务器上存在的所有数据库。

2. 切换到目标数据库

在显示了所有数据库之后,如果你需要查看某个特定数据库中的表,你需要先切换到该数据库,使用USE database_name;命令可以切换到目标数据库,要切换到名为your_database的数据库,可以执行以下命令:

USE your_database;

3. 查看数据库中的所有表

mysql 显示全部数据库_查看全部资源

切换到目标数据库后,可以使用SHOW TABLES;命令来查看该数据库中的所有表。

SHOW TABLES;

执行此命令后,你将看到如下输出:

+----------------+
| Tables_in_your_database |
+----------------+
| table1         |
| table2         |
| table3         |
+----------------+

上述结果列出了your_database数据库中的所有表。

4. 查看表结构

要查看某个表的结构,可以使用DESCRIBE table_name;命令,要查看table1的结构,可以执行以下命令:

DESCRIBE table1;

执行此命令后,你将看到如下输出:

+-------+-------------+------+-----+---------+----------------+
| Field | Type        | Null | Key | Default | Extra          |
+-------+-------------+------+-----+---------+----------------+
| id    | int(11)     | NO   | PRI | NULL    | auto_increment |
| name  | varchar(255)| YES  |     | NULL    |                |
| age   | int(11)     | YES  |     | NULL    |                |
+-------+-------------+------+-----+---------+----------------+

上述结果展示了table1表的结构,包括字段名、类型、是否允许为空、键信息以及默认值等。

mysql 显示全部数据库_查看全部资源

5. 查看表中的数据

要查看表中的数据,可以使用SELECTFROM table_name;命令,要查看table1中的数据,可以执行以下命令

SELECT * FROM table1;

执行此命令后,你将看到如下输出:

+----+-------+-----+
| id | name  | age |
+----+-------+-----+
|  1 | Alice |  30 |
|  2 | Bob   |  25 |
|  3 | Carol |  28 |
+----+-------+-----+

上述结果展示了table1表中的所有数据。

6. 使用表格归纳

为了更直观地展示上述内容,我们可以使用表格形式归纳一下:

命令 描述 示例
SHOW DATABASES; 显示所有数据库 SHOW DATABASES;
USE database_name; 切换到指定数据库 USE your_database;
SHOW TABLES; 显示当前数据库中的所有表 SHOW TABLES;
DESCRIBE table_name; 查看表结构 DESCRIBE table1;
SELECT * FROM table_name; 查看表中的数据 SELECT * FROM table1;

通过以上步骤,你可以方便地在MySQL中显示全部数据库并查看其中的全部资源。

FAQs

Q1: 如何在MySQL中创建一个新的数据库?

A1: 要在MySQL中创建一个新的数据库,可以使用CREATE DATABASE database_name;命令,要创建一个名为new_database的数据库,可以执行以下命令:

CREATE DATABASE new_database;

执行此命令后,你可以使用SHOW DATABASES;命令验证新的数据库是否已成功创建。

Q2: 如何在MySQL中删除一个数据库?

A2: 要在MySQL中删除一个数据库,可以使用DROP DATABASE database_name;命令,要删除名为old_database的数据库,可以执行以下命令:

DROP DATABASE old_database;

执行此命令后,你可以使用SHOW DATABASES;命令验证该数据库是否已被删除,需要注意的是,删除数据库是一个不可逆的操作,请谨慎操作。

以上就是关于“mysql 显示全部数据库_查看全部资源”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1327001.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希新媒体运营
上一篇 2024-11-18 22:30
下一篇 2024-04-05 11:42

相关推荐

  • 福建DDOS配置,如何有效防范网络攻击?

    DDoS配置指南一、DDoS防护服务概述DDoS(分布式拒绝服务)攻击是一种常见且破坏力极强的网络攻击方式,其主要目标是通过大量恶意流量占用网络资源,导致合法用户无法正常访问网络服务,为了应对这种威胁,企业需要配置有效的DDoS防护措施,以确保业务连续性和数据安全,二、DDoS防护策略与架构 天网防御系统简介天……

    2024-11-18
    06
  • 福建30G高防DNS解析服务真的能有效抵御DDoS攻击吗?

    福建30g高防DNS解析评价1. 概述福建30g高防DNS解析服务是一种针对大规模DDoS攻击提供高级防护的DNS解析服务,其主要功能包括抵御DDoS攻击、快速解析域名、负载均衡和智能线路访问等,本文将从多个角度对福建30g高防DNS解析进行详细评价,以便为潜在用户提供全面的参考,2. DDoS防御能力福建30……

    2024-11-18
    07
  • 如何搭建福建免备案的DDOS攻击平台?

    福建免备案DDOS攻击搭建教程一、前言分布式拒绝服务(DDoS)攻击是一种常见且破坏力极强的网络攻击方式,通过大量合法的请求占用目标服务器资源,导致合法用户无法正常访问,本文将详细介绍如何在Kali Linux环境下进行DDoS攻击的搭建和实践,二、准备工作安装Kali Linux需要下载并安装Kali Lin……

    2024-11-18
    07
  • 福建800g高防IP的安全性如何?

    福建800g高防IP的安全性分析H3标签:什么是高防IP?高防IP的定义与功能高防IP是一种具备高级防护能力的IP地址,通过专业的网络安全服务商提供,它的主要功能是实时监测、识别和拦截各种网络攻击,如DDoS攻击(分布式拒绝服务攻击),这种服务通常包括引流、清洗和回源三个步骤,确保网站的正常运行和数据安全,H3……

    2024-11-18
    06

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入